The Pacific Sutera in Kota Kinabalu, Malaysia, is a luxurious accommodation option that forms part of the larger Sutera Harbour Resort complex. Offering a strategic location just a short drive from the city center, the hotel is nestled between the stunning South China Sea and the majestic mountains of Borneo, providing guests with breathtaking views and a serene environment.

The Pacific Sutera stands out for its extensive range of amenities designed to cater to both leisure and business travelers. Guests can enjoy a diverse array of dining options, from local Malaysian cuisine to international dishes, all served in elegantly designed settings. The hotel's recreational facilities, including a grand swimming pool, an exclusive golf course, and a private marina, ensure that visitors have plenty of opportunities for relaxation and enjoyment.

Inside, the hotel boasts a classic yet modern design, offering a welcoming ambiance that is both comfortable and sophisticated. The spacious rooms are well-appointed with contemporary furnishings, providing a perfect blend of luxury and comfort. Additionally, the hotel provides a range of services such as a spa, fitness center, and conferencing facilities, ensuring that all guest needs are met regardless of the purpose of their visit.

The Pacific Sutera’s commitment to exceptional service is evident in the warm hospitality extended by its staff, who strive to create a memorable stay for every guest. Its convenient location, surrounded by natural beauty, combined with an array of high-end facilities, makes The Pacific Sutera an ideal choice for travelers seeking a tranquil escape in Kota Kinabalu.

About Kota Kinabalu

Kota Kinabalu, the capital of Sabah in Malaysia, offers a variety of experiences for visitors. One of the most notable attractions is Tunku Abdul Rahman Park, a marine park comprising several beautiful islands. Here, you can enjoy activities such as snorkeling, diving, or simply relaxing on the sandy beaches surrounded by crystal-clear waters.

Exploring the local markets is also a worthwhile experience. The Handicraft Market and the Night Market provide an opportunity to sample local delicacies, purchase handmade crafts, and immerse yourself in the vibrant atmosphere of the city. The fresh seafood available at the Night Market is particularly popular among both locals and tourists.

For those interested in culture and history, the Sabah State Museum offers insights into the indigenous cultures of the region, showcasing traditional artifacts and exhibits that highlight the diverse heritage of Sabah. Nearby, the Kota Kinabalu City Mosque stands as an architectural landmark, offering a peaceful environment for reflection and appreciation of its beauty.

Outdoor enthusiasts may consider a trip to Mount Kinabalu, which is a UNESCO World Heritage site. The mountain provides various trekking options, catering to different skill levels, and offers stunning views of the surrounding landscape. For a more leisurely experience, the Kinabalu Park surrounding the mountain features beautiful gardens and walking trails that allow visitors to enjoy the flora and fauna unique to the area.

In the evenings, enjoying a sunset at the Signal Hill Observatory provides a panoramic view of the city and the surrounding islands, making it a perfect spot for photography and relaxation. Lastly, the local dining scene is worth exploring, with a variety of restaurants and street food options that showcase the flavors of Sabah, including dishes like grilled fish and traditional noodle soups.

Overall, Kota Kinabalu presents a blend of natural beauty, cultural experiences, and culinary delights, making it a noteworthy destination in Malaysia.
